Molecular & Cosmetic Mechanisms

The Extracellular Matrix is a complex three-dimensional network of macromolecules such as collagen, elastin, and hyaluronic acid, situated outside of skin cells. It acts as the skin’s structural framework, offering mechanical support and influencing cellular processes that contribute to the skin’s outward appearance. For the delicate eye area, a robust and well-maintained ECM is critical for maintaining the appearance of bounce and resistance, directly impacting the visible smoothing of fine lines and the overall contour. When the ECM is visibly supported, the skin around the eyes appears firmer, more resilient, and possesses a refined texture.
